A Single Eye


The picture of the person bungee jumping is what caught my eye on this one. I read it was about a girl who is afraid of woods and goes to the Redwoods for a Zen Buddhism sesshin, but is soon drawn into the mystery of a missing student from six years past. My interest was piqued. Disappointedly, the book didn't deliver to my hopes.

It was a sloppy, slow, plodding story line, with small glimmers of what could have been engaging, but fell just short. I felt as if I was reading the same paragraph again and again, with maybe a short intercession of something new. Not to say that learning about the practice and culture of Zen Buddhism wasn't interesting. I was very interested in those portions of the book, but it wasn't worth reading the dragging story line.
